web前端开发框架有哪些类型的

不及物动词 其他 102

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端开发框架主要可以分为以下几个类型:

    1. 前端模板引擎框架:
      前端模板引擎框架主要用于将数据和页面结构进行分离,增强了前端开发的可维护性和可拓展性。常见的前端模板引擎框架有:Handlebars、EJS、Mustache、Pug等。

    2. 前端UI框架:
      前端UI框架提供了丰富的组件和样式库,用于快速构建美观的用户界面。常见的前端UI框架有:Bootstrap、Semantic UI、Ant Design、Material-UI等。

    3. 前端MV框架:
      前端MV
      框架(如MVVM、MVC、MVW)用于管理前端应用程序的数据、视图和逻辑之间的关系。常见的前端MV*框架有:AngularJS、React、Vue.js、Ember.js等。

    4. 前端构建工具:
      前端构建工具用于自动化构建、打包、压缩前端资源文件,提高性能和开发效率。常见的前端构建工具有:Webpack、Gulp、Grunt、Rollup等。

    5. 前端测试框架:
      前端测试框架用于进行前端代码的单元测试、集成测试和功能测试,确保代码质量和稳定性。常见的前端测试框架有:Jasmine、Mocha、Karma、Selenium等。

    6. 前端动画框架:
      前端动画框架用于实现各种交互效果和动画效果,提升用户体验。常见的前端动画框架有:Animate.css、GSAP、Three.js等。

    以上是常见的几种类型的前端开发框架,开发者可以根据具体需求选择合适的框架进行开发。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Web前端开发框架有多种类型,下面列举了其中五种常见的类型:

    1. 前端JavaScript框架:这些框架主要用于管理和组织前端代码,简化前端开发的复杂性。其中最常见的是React、Angular和Vue.js。

    2. CSS框架:CSS框架用于简化和标准化网页的样式和布局。这些框架通常提供了一套预定义的样式模板和组件,使开发人员能够快速构建美观的界面。常见的CSS框架有Bootstrap和Foundation。

    3. 响应式设计框架:随着移动设备的普及,响应式设计已经成为现代网站开发的必备技能。响应式设计框架可以根据设备的屏幕大小和分辨率自动调整页面布局和样式,以实现最佳的用户体验。常见的响应式设计框架有Bootstrap和Foundation。

    4. UI组件库:UI组件库提供了一套可复用的UI组件,使开发人员能够快速构建用户界面。这些组件通常具有良好的可定制性和扩展性,同时也符合最佳的用户体验原则。常见的UI组件库有Material-UI和Ant Design。

    5. 静态网站生成器:静态网站生成器是一种将静态内容(如文本、图像等)转化为静态网页的工具。这种工具一般会提供模板引擎、自动化工作流和可定制的主题等功能,使得开发人员可以更高效地创建和部署静态网站。常见的静态网站生成器有Jekyll和Hexo。

    需要注意的是,Web前端开发框架的选择应根据项目需求和个人偏好进行评估。以上列举的框架只是其中的一部分,还有许多其他类型的框架可供选择。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Web前端开发框架主要可以分为三个类型:

    1. 基于HTML、CSS和JavaScript的框架:

      • Bootstrap:是一个开源的前端框架,提供了一套响应式的网页模板和组件,适用于构建移动优先的响应式网站。
      • Foundation:类似于Bootstrap,是一个灵活、高度可定制的前端框架,也可以用于构建响应式网站。
      • UIKit:适用于构建优雅的界面,提供了一个强大且易于使用的UI工具包。
    2. JavaScript MVC框架:

      • AngularJS:由Google开发的JavaScript MVC框架,用于构建大型、高度交互的应用程序。
      • React:由Facebook开发的JavaScript库,用于构建用户界面。React采用组件化的开发方式,提高了开发效率和代码的可重用性。
      • Vue.js:一款轻量级的JavaScript框架,也用于构建用户界面。Vue.js易于学习和集成,适用于小型到中型的项目。
    3. CSS预处理器框架:

      • Sass:一种在CSS语法上进行扩展的预处理器,提供了变量、嵌套、混合等功能,提高了CSS的可维护性和复用性。
      • Less:也是一种CSS预处理器,与Sass类似,但语法更简洁,易于上手。
      • Stylus:另一种CSS预处理器,语法非常灵活,可以大大减少CSS的编写工作。

    需要注意的是,这里只列举了一些常见的Web前端开发框架,实际上还有很多其他的框架可供选择,开发者可以根据项目需求和个人偏好选择适合的框架。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部